The difference between a griddle and a frying pan is that the frying pan is used to cook foods on the stove and has sides around it and is not a flat surface all the way around.
A griddle is sometimes also placed on a stove top but is instead a complete flat surface that is used to griddle foods such as hot dogs, sausages, pancakes etc.
Electric Griddles are just a flat cooking surface that has no sides and makes it easy to flip foods over to cook while a frying pan has sides to help keep some grease in to fry foods in the pan while the griddle is more used for grilling foods and cooking foods that do not require much if any grease.
The frying pan also allows you to use liquid ingredients you can't use when cooking on the griddle as the liquid would just roll off the griddle but not when using a frying pan.
